From 10th September 2007 all 3 & 4 bedroom houses require a HIP.

What is a HIP?
The aim of a HIP (Home Information Pack) is to make buying and selling a property simpler, quicker, less expensive & less stressful.

A HIP provides information about a property, up front and in an easy to follow format. Compiling the HIP will begin at the first point of marketing. It will contain information that used to be complied by a solicitor at the conveyancing stage of the house sale. The HIP will enable potential buyers to make an informed decision before they put in an offer.

For all properties requiring a HIP it must contain:
  • An index – a list of all the documents included and any that are missing
  • An Energy Performance Certificate (the seller must have their property certified by a licensed Energy Assessor. The certificate will provide a rating chart to show how energy efficient the building is and the likely energy costs of occupying the property) see diagram opposite
  • A Sale Statement (basic information about the property)
  • Evidence of Title (an up to date, official record of who owns the property)
  • Local authority searches
  • Drainage and water searches
  • Leasehold properties must also provide documents relating to the lease
